    Mr. William "Bill" A. Kendall, age 89, a resident of 17 Braddy Road, N.C. Highway 32, Washington, died Sunday, Jan. 22, 2012, at River Trace Nursing and Rehabilitation Center in Washington.

    Funeral services will be held at 11 a.m. Thursday at Rosemary Church of Christ with Mike Caton and Ward Sullivan officiating. Burial will follow in Pamlico Memorial Gardens.

    Mr. Kendall was born on Dec. 12, 1922, in Lansdowne, Md., the son of the late Fredric Kendall and Ida Roberta Naeser Kendall. He received his Bachelor of Science degree from the University of Maryland in 1970. Bill served his country for 25 years until his retirement from the United States Army in which he served in the 11th Airborne and 4th Ranger Battalion during WWII. He participated in the European Theater, Korea and later in Vietnam. Mr. Kendall worked with the North Carolina Department of Transportation Ferry Division where he worked at The Bayview terminal for 14 years.

    He is survived by his wife, Grace Sullivan Kendall of the home; two daughters, Margaret Ann Kendall Phelps and husband Carl of Germantown, Ohio, Joan Elizabeth Kendall Ward and husband Roger of Stewartstown, Pa.; one sister, Margaret Kendall Gries of Colorado; and his grandsons, Andrew Phelps of Shrewsbury, Pa., and Matthew Ward of Stewartstown, Pa. Mr. Kendall was preceded in death by two sons, William Kendall Jr. and John Stephen Kendall; two brothers, Richard Kendall and Fred Kendall; and a sister Nancy Kendall Richey.
